Luxembourg: Procession of Orphanage Children by Leonard Machin Rowe (1880-1968) signed lower left watercolour painting on artist's paper, unframed Image: 9.75 x 13.5 inches, sheet 11.25 x 15 inches Fascinating painting by Leon. Rowe. It is inscribed to the back, and although undated we do know from other work that the artist was producing paintings in Luxembourg in 1950. This depicts children from an orphanage being walked by, perhaps, nuns from a religious order who would commonly have run city orphanages. These children were very likely victims of the post war period in Europe. Belgium and Luxembourg were two of Rowe's favourite destinations for his painting trips overseas. Often incorporating figures into his work, his style is very similar to Thomas Morley's paintings of French and Belgian market town scenes. This one is initialled front lower left and signed on the back with the inscription. This work forms part of a watercolour collection we currently hold by Rowe. Known as Leon Rowe, the artist was born in Staffordshire, England, in Christmas week of 1880. His career and business involved in him interior decoration, and the design and painting of theatre production stage scenery. He had a love of painting in watercolour for his own pleasure and the collection of work we currently hold by this artist shows exemplary skill. In his later years he was able to travel to Europe where much of his post war work was executed, although examples of his paintings are recorded as early as 1914, when he would have been around 25 years old. His earlier work shows his signature as Leon Rowe but the majority he signed as L M Rowe - as is the case here. He passed away in 1968. condition report: No tears or creases. The image is contained within a blank white margin area, the margin has marks and edge folds but the image remains untouched. Good strong colour.
